Big Lake and Point MacKenzie are places in Alaska.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Big Lake has the higher population (3,291 vs 1,728 in Point MacKenzie). Big Lake has the higher median home value ($286,600 vs $206,300 in Point MacKenzie). Since 2019, Point MacKenzie's population has grown faster (+36.7% vs +22.9%).
